Block Wall Replacement in Worcester, MA
Block wall replacement services involve removing and replacing existing block walls that have become damaged, deteriorated, or no longer meet property needs. This type of project typically includes residential boundary walls, garden enclosures, retaining walls, or decorative features made from concrete or cinder blocks. Property owners often request this service when their current walls show signs of cracking, bulging, or structural instability, or when aesthetic improvements are desired to enhance curb appeal or property value.
Before requesting block wall replacement, property owners should consider the condition of the existing wall, including the extent of damage and underlying causes such as soil movement or moisture issues. It is also helpful to understand the desired purpose of the new wall, whether for privacy, security, or visual appeal, and to be aware of any local building codes or permits that may be required for the project. Clear communication about these factors can help ensure the replacement process aligns with property goals and complies with relevant regulations.

Block Wall Replacement Questions
When should a block wall be replaced? Replacement may be needed if the wall shows signs of significant cracking, leaning, or deterioration that cannot be repaired effectively.
What types of projects typically involve block wall replacement? Common projects include replacing damaged retaining walls, boundary walls, or decorative garden walls that have become unstable or unsafe.
How can property owners prepare for block wall replacement? Clearing the area around the wall and removing any plants or obstructions can help facilitate the replacement process.
What are signs that a block wall needs replacement instead of repair? Visible extensive cracking, bulging, or water damage are indicators that replacement may be necessary for safety and stability.
